Norma Jean Taylor Graves, 86, of Radford, passed away Saturday, May 1, 2021. She was a member of the Radford Church of God of Prophecy. Norma was preceded in death by her parents, Marvin and Effie Taylor; husband, Guy Louis Graves; son, Tony Graves; brother, Marvin Taylor; and sister, Irene Byrd. Survivors include her daughter, Karen (Robert) Reinke, and Vicki (Mike) Reinke; grandchildren, Michael (Leah) Reinke, Matt (Amber) Reinke, Rachael (Deen Carson) Lynn, and Megan (Jason) Schollenberger; great grandchildren, Cole, Tanner, Mya, Amanda, Jordan, Amber, Joey, Lilly and Stan; great great grandchildren, Kate, Austin and Wyatt; sisters, Sharon Taylor and Mary Brown; and many other relatives and friends. The family will receive friends from 12 until 2 p.m. on Friday, May 7, 2021 at the Radford Church of God of Prophecy. Funeral services will begin at 2 p.m. with Rev. Zane Cox and Rev. Tom Warren officiating. Interment will follow in the West View Cemetery in Radford. The Graves family is in the care of Mullins Funeral Home & Crematory in Radford, Virginia.
